It then transitions to a discussion about Djibouti, highlighting its small size and population of approximately 850,000. Despite its size, Djibouti has a long tradition of hosting refugees from neighboring countries. The country has made public statements welcoming new arrivals and opening its borders, although this places significant pressure on its resources.
